Output 2095626f16350a98ac9d2628ea38fd01ef7498290c04130ee9159fbc4e30c52a:1

value
4029287330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70763419f72138c033e688f3b40bb4003a656ea4 OP_EQUAL
address
3BwfCxFUfFTnt9qBCWm32MCgXqddJ9Dkiu
transaction
2095626f16350a98ac9d2628ea38fd01ef7498290c04130ee9159fbc4e30c52a
spent
true